Advanced Drainage (WMS) CFO Scott Cottrill Receives Award; Withholds Shares

What Happened
Scott A. Cottrill, EVP, CFO and Secretary of Advanced Drainage Systems (WMS), was granted 10,075 shares (performance-based units) on 2026-05-20 and had a total of 616 shares withheld to satisfy tax obligations across two withholding events. The withholding transactions: 277 shares on 2026-05-19 at $131.59/share (=$36,450) and 339 shares on 2026-05-20 at $136.83/share (=$46,385), totaling $82,835. The 10,075-share award was recorded at $0.00 acquisition cost (grant/settlement).

Context
The 10,075 shares were performance-based units earned and settled in common stock (not an open-market purchase). The 616-share dispositions were tax-withholdings (routine withholding on vesting), not market sales meant to realize gains; such withholdings are common and don’t necessarily indicate the insider’s view of the company’s prospects.
